#484ccc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#484ccc is composed of 28.2% red, 29.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.7% cyan, 62.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 238.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.4% and a lightness of 54.1%. #484ccc color hex could be obtained by blending #9098ff with #000099.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

Shades and Tints of #484ccc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000001 is the darkest color, while #f1f1fb is the lightest one.

Tones of #484ccc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#87878d is the less saturated color, while #1b22f9 is the most saturated one.
